Ask about medical supervision, level of care, insurance verification, intake timeline, medication support, dual diagnosis care, family communication, aftercare planning, and what to bring.
Detox focuses on withdrawal support, inpatient rehab provides structured residential care, and outpatient programs allow treatment while living at home. The right fit depends on safety, severity, schedule, support system, and clinical recommendation.
Alcohol and substance withdrawal can involve serious health risks. A medically supervised detox setting can monitor symptoms, provide medication support when appropriate, and coordinate the next level of treatment.
